Improves your home's energy efficiency

If you are not familiar with the replacement of window glass, it is best to hire a professional. This task is time-consuming, difficult, and can be dangerous. It is essential that the new glass be installed correctly and sealed. If your home is equipped with double-pane windows A professional can help you reduce your energy bills by enhancing the seal between the two panes of glass.

Any type of window glass can be replaced by an experienced professional. The cost to replace windows is contingent on the type of glass used and also the frame. Plate glass, also known as single-pane windows, cost between $2 and $7 per square foot. Double-glazed windows are more expensive and range between $6 and $12 per square foot. It has a layer between the windowpanes of Krypton or argon gas, which acts as an insulator and reduces heat loss and condensation.

Your home's old windows may be leaking energy because of a broken seal or an air leak. This could lead to an increased heating and cooling bill than the average. A glazier will install energy-efficient window that will improve the comfort of your home. They will ensure that the window panes are firmly into the frame and are properly sealed to prevent air leaks.

A glazier can also replace the frame on a damaged window to increase its insulation. They can make use of aluminum or wood frames to match the existing style of your home. They can also add an anti-emissivity coating to cut down on the amount of UV radiation that flows through the window. This will reduce your home's utility bills and improve its curb appeal. Prevents condensation

Condensation of windows occurs when the air cools and moisture builds up. It's an natural process that occurs in a variety of areas of your home, particularly when the weather gets colder and the nights get longer. It's also more prevalent in the spring and summer, when humidity levels are higher. While it can be irritating, it's not always negative and could even improve the energy efficiency of your home.

The condensation on double-glazed windows suggests that the seal of the glass unit that is insulated has failed. This issue can be corrected without replacing the entire window. A technician will drill a small hole on the top of the window as well as the bottom to let the moisture go away. This will clear up the fogging and get rid of any magnesium or calcium deposits that might have formed on the windows over the course of time.

A specialist will apply an anti-fog coating to the window after the moisture has been removed. This coating will prevent future moisture build-up on the windows. It is important to ensure you have adequate ventilation in bathrooms and kitchens to reduce condensation on your double glazing.

Over time the seals on windows that are insulated will begin to fail due to various reasons. This is due to a lack of ventilation or exposure to sunlight for a long time and the movement and expansion of the frame and sash because of seasonal changes in weather. Seals on the southern and western sides of a house are more prone to fail. You can stop the deterioration of seals on windows by observing some easy maintenance tips. For instance, it's best to avoid applying reflective window films to windows with insulation because they could harm the seals.

Prevents noise

Noise pollution is a common problem that can affect the quality of your life. It can affect your sleep patterns and trigger various health problems. The good news is that you can cut down on noise levels from outside your home by installing double glazing. This will prevent the sounds of planes, traffic or even a loud neighbour's leaf blower from disrupting your.

While a single pane of glass can be a powerful block against noise, double or triple glazing can dramatically enhance the performance of your windows by making them quieter. The air gap between two panes is a key factor in the performance of the window. The size of the gap as well as the thickness of the pane will affect its acoustic performance. The bigger the gap the better it will perform at blocking sound.

Another method of improving the acoustic performance of your double glazing is by adding an acoustic coating to the inside of the glass.
